The Eastern Sabah Security Command (Esscom) has been a “costly April Fool’s joke for Sabahans and Malaysians,” DAP supremo Lim Kit Siang said today, in branding the security body as a “white elephant”.

Lim ( centre in photo ) told a press conference at the Parliament lobby that Esscom became officially operational on April 1, 2013, and noted that the kidnapping at a resort in Semporna last week happened within hours of Esscom celebrating its first anniversary.

“It is a costly April Fool’s joke as it gave Sabahans a false sense of security that they are safe under Esscom's command,” Lim said.

He said the government should abolish Esscom should it be unable to vastly revamp the board in order to empower the command zone.

DAP's Kota Kinabalu MP Jimmy Wong said Esscom was set up "just to please the Sabahans" and was acting as a "puppet".
 
Yesterday, the Parliament had surprisingly allowed debate on a motion by DAP's Sandakan MP Stephen Wong on Esscom's weaknesses.

This morning, Stephen said the answers given by Shahidan Kassim. Minister in the Prime Minister's Department, remain unsatisfactory.

 
Jimmy said the government must immediately "empower" Esscom as, despite being set up at a cost of RM300 million, it does not have the power to command or issue an order.
